S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:
OMB Control Number: 3060-0982.
Title: Implementation of LPTV Digital Data Services Pilot Project.
Form Number: Not applicable
Type of Review: Extension of currently approved collection.
Respondents: Business or other for-profit entities.
Number of Respondents: 14.
Estimated Hours per Response: 0.25 hours--15 hours.
Frequency of Response: Recordkeeping requirement; Third party
disclosure requirement; On occasion reporting requirement; Quarterly
and Annual reporting requirements.
Total Annual Burden: 672 hours.
Total Annual Cost: $51,800.
Privacy Impact Assessment: No impact(s).
Needs and Uses: This collection implements the provisions of the
Low Power TV (LPTV) Pilot Project Digital Data Services Act (DDSA). The
DDSA mandates that the Commission issue regulations establishing a
pilot project pursuant to which specified LPTV
[[Page 44529]]
licensees or permittees can provide digital data services to
demonstrate the feasibility of using LPTV stations to provide high-
speed wireless digital data service. The Commission is required to
implement reporting requirements under the statute. The data collected
will be used to ensure that the proposal will not cause interference to
other authorized services and to evaluate the project.
